## Building Access — Spares Room (Hullbrook Annex)

Contractors: the spare hardware room is down the east corridor on the ground floor, third door on the left. Sign in at the front desk first and grab a visitor lanyard. Anything you take out, jot it in the blue logbook — yes, even the little stuff. The door self-locks, so don't wedge it. To get in, punch in the code below.

staff pass of hagug-taguf = bdg-HJ-9

FINANCE REVIEW SUMMARY — Board Copy

The new Meridian Plus subscription tier launched on budget. Uptake: 3,200 subscribers in month one, ahead of the 2,500 forecast. Gross margin at 71%, slightly below model due to support costs. Churn on legacy tiers is stable. Recommendation: hold pricing through Q2, revisit after cohort data matures. No additional funding required this cycle. The confidential planning position is set out below.

board note of tawip-fajop: Lamwynix Holdings is in early talks to buy Tammirax Works for about $473.8 million. The Istax launch date is November 23, and nothing goes to the press before then. Legal wants the Aldielek Partners term sheet countersigned before May 19.

## Connection pooling — Ledgerbrook API

The pooler sits between the API workers and the Harrowgate Postgres cluster. Review any change against two constraints: total connections across replicas must stay under the database's hard limit, and idle timeout must exceed the health-check interval or the pool thrashes. Pool exhaustion shows up as 503s, not query errors. Current settings are as follows.

settings of fahag-haduf:
[ulaox]
port = 8443
region = south-2
host = ulaox.lumiccorp.internal
timeout_ms = 500
retries = 8